Skrulls
Trust no one; beneath every smile lies a Skrull.
Hailing from the planet Skrullos in the Andromeda Galaxy, the Skrulls are a shapeshifting species capable of terrifying precision—mimicking appearance, voice, and even memories with ease. Since their first clash with the Fantastic Four, they have haunted Earth’s defenders as an unseen shadow. Their legacy is forged in the fires of an eternal war against the Kree Empire and a desperate struggle for survival following the destruction of their homeworld.

Lore & Background
For centuries, the Skrull Empire expanded through conquest, driven by a militaristic culture that valued adaptation above all else. Their most infamous conflict was the bitter war against the Kree, which devastated both civilizations and repeatedly drew Earth’s heroes into intergalactic politics. The Secret Invasion event marked a turning point where deep-cover agents replaced key leaders on Earth, exposing how vulnerable humanity is to infiltration. Now, the species stands fractured. While imperial loyalists still seek to reclaim lost territory, refugees and exiles scatter across the stars seeking asylum. Children born with unique mutations defy traditional classification, creating new factions within the hierarchy. This internal division complicates their relationship with other galactic powers, turning them from a monolithic threat into a complex political entity.

Reader's Guide
The Skrulls represent one of the galaxy's most enduring threats to Earth and beyond. Historically, their primary objective has been expansion through infiltration, utilizing natural shapeshifting abilities to replace key figures within opposing governments or superhero teams. Notable members include the Super-Skrull Kl'rt, who possesses powers mimicking the Fantastic Four, and various warlords like Dorrek Jr. Their role in conflict typically involves espionage preceding military action, making them uniquely dangerous compared to brute-force invaders. Understanding their culture is vital; while often depicted as conquerors, recent conflicts reveal a fractured society where factions seek peace alongside those bent on reclaiming lost territory. Some have integrated into human society or allied with heroes against common threats like the Kree Empire. This duality defines their legacy: a species capable of profound adaptation and survival at any cost. Whether serving as villains driving plot twists or allies seeking refuge, they challenge trust itself within the superhero community. Their military utilizes advanced technology and bio-engineering to create specialized warriors designed to counter specific superhuman threats.
Did You Know?
- The Super-Skrull was created specifically to counter the Fantastic Four by granting them their combined powers.
- Secret Invasion changed how heroes trusted each other permanently within the Marvel Universe continuity.
- Some Skrulls possess natural psychic abilities beyond simple mimicry, allowing for deeper mental infiltration.
- Their homeworld has been destroyed and rebuilt multiple times across different timelines and storylines.
